Introducing 'The Great Mathemachicken 1: Hide and Go Beak,' an exciting young chapter book that will inspire children aged 6-8 to love math and science! Authored by the renowned New York Times bestselling author Nancy Krulik, this captivating story follows Chirpy, a curious little chicken who dreams of learning beyond the coop. Unlike her fellow flock, who are content to peck the day away, Chirpy is fascinated by the children going to school. One day, she musters the courage to sneak onto a bus, leading her to an enlightening adventure in a classroom where she discovers her fondness for math.

Through engaging storytelling and delightful illustrations, 'Hide and Go Beak' encourages kids to explore their interests and embrace learning. As Chirpy learns to solve problems and share her newfound knowledge with her chicken friends, she faces humorous challenges, including outsmarting a hungry fox! This book is not just a story, but a Springboard for discussions about education, friendship, and creative thinking.

Packed with lively two-color illustrations and a fun hands-on simple machine activity, this book provides a Grade-A pick for parents and educators looking to spark a love for ST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Mathematics) in young readers.
